WebInsufficient rest, possibly from long work hours or working multiple jobs, can put the physical, emotional, and mental health of workers in danger. Workers who do not get adequate rest are more likely to have a workplace injury or make mistakes. The term was first popularized by organizational behavioral scientist Amy Edmondson... WebFeb 27, 2024 · Emotional and psychological symptoms: Shock, denial, or disbelief. Confusion, difficulty concentrating. Anger, irritability, mood swings. Anxiety and fear. Guilt, shame, self-blame. Withdrawing from others. Feeling sad or hopeless. Feeling disconnected or numb. Physical symptoms: Insomnia or nightmares. Fatigue. Being startled easily.
